Confidentiality
As a fully registered member of COSCA (Counselling & Psychotherapy in Scotland), I adhere to their ethical framework and guidelines to ensure that you receive a professional and quality service.
Your therapy and personal information are kept securely. Information but not names will be shared with my supervisor who is also a COSCA registered therapist and who regularly reviews my practice.
Confidentiality will be broken only if I have concerns that you or anyone else is at risk. If this occurs it will be discussed in the session and recommendations will be discussed and documented in your notes.

Information collected about you and how it is utilised
Upon starting therapy, basic personal information will be collected for contact and identification reasons. During our therapy meetings, an assessment of your psychological health will be completed, and notes will be taken during sessions. These will include personal and sensitive details about your life. The assessment and notes are used solely for the delivery of a therapy service to you.
